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
06835218360 11 433836269 631716 9212
779930763 0906050315
779930763 0906050315
2454 2754 93527085562 327 8883
All about undefined
Interested in learning more?
779930763 0906050315
2454 2754 93527085562 327 8883
See more
865857 8181140 79260737188
063 31323139376 541
See more
520881 4559946
973 0267122854 266841 86663567 53
See more